    Premier League to introduce a spending cap from next season

    Premier League to introduce a spending cap from next season

    Clubs' on-field spending will be restricted to 85% of their football revenue and net profit or loss on player sales.

    Doesn't this continue to give the advantage to the richer clubs?

    Liverpool have lost 9 out of their last 12 games. Their worst run of form since November 1953 to January 1954.

    This is after spending £450 million on new players between May and September of this year.

    World Cup Draw

    Group A: Mexico, South Korea, South Africa, Qualifier
    Group B: Canada, Switzerland, Qatar, Qualifier
    Group 😄 Brazil, Morocco, Scotland, Haiti
    Group 😨 USA, Australia, Paraguay, Qualifier
    Group E: Germany, Ecuador, Côte d’Ivoire, Curacao
    Group F: Netherlands, Japan, Tunisia, Qualifier
    Group G: Belgium, IR Iran, Egypt, New Zealand
    Group H: Spain, Uruguay, Saudi Arabia, Cabo Verde
    Group I: France, Senegal, Norway, Qualifier
    Group J: Argentina, Austria, Algeria, Jordan
    Group K: Portugal, Colombia, Uzbekistan, Qualifier
    Group L: England, Croatia, Panama, Ghana
